Dammannapeta

Dammannapeta is a village located in Medipalle mandal of Karimnagar district in Telangana, India. It is situated 9km away from sub-district headquarter Medipalle (tehsildar office) and 72km away from district headquarter Karimnagar. As per 2009 stats, Dammannapet is the gram panchayat of Dammannapeta village.

About Dammannapeta

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dammannapeta is 572100. The village spans a total geographical area of 295 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 505453. Jagtial is nearest town to Dammannapeta village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 22km away.

Population of Dammannapeta

According to the 2011 Census, Dammannapeta has a total population of about 1,647, with approximately 809 males and 838 females. The sex ratio is around 1035 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 150 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 107 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 102. The overall literacy rate is approximately 46.57%, with male literacy at about 54.39% and female literacy near 39.02%. There are around 407 households in the village. Connectivity of Dammannapeta

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dammannapeta. As per the 2011 stats, Dammannapeta had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
